John F. Haley is a corporate finance partner at Nelson Mullins Riley & Scarborough, based in Miami with an additional office in New York. With approximately 28 years of legal experience, he advises sponsors, financial institutions, and corporations on cross-border and domestic corporate finance matters spanning energy, infrastructure, project finance, capital markets, mergers and acquisitions, and private equity. His practice encompasses project finance, private and public offerings of debt and equity securities, secured lending, and structured transactions. Licensed in Florida and New York, John has represented clients throughout Latin America, the Caribbean, Europe, and Asia, with particular depth in energy and transportation infrastructure. He holds a JD from Fordham University School of Law (1996), a BA in Economics from the University of Chicago (1990), and a Certificate in International Relations from L'Institut d'Etudes Politiques, Paris (1989). He is fluent in both Spanish and French.
